Witryna27 wrz 2024 · Most adjectives are changed into adverbs by simply adding the suffix “ly” at the end of the word. For example, the adjective “bad” becomes the adverb “badly”, “slow” becomes “slowly”, and “loud” becomes “loudly”. There are also many exceptions to this rule, for example, the adjective “good” becomes the adverb ... WitrynaThey built a rough shelter from old pieces of wood. He helped construct temporary shelters in 10 villages before the rains came. an air-raid shelter; a bomb shelter; …
WitrynaShelter definition, something beneath, behind, or within which a person, animal, or thing is protected from storms, missiles, adverse conditions, etc.; refuge. See more.
